The Player
Director: Robert Altman Run Time: 124 min. Format: Digital Release Year: 1992
Starring: Cher, Fred Ward, Greta Scacchi, Julia Roberts, Peter Gallagher, Tim Robbins, Whoopi Goldberg
Screenwriter: Michael Tolkin
Producer: Michael Tolkin, David Brown, Nick Wechsler
A slick, smart, funny, and menacing thriller from cinematic master Robert Altman, The Player is easily one of the greatest films about filmmaking ever made and one of the best films of the 1990s. Long-time Vidiots customer and screen legend Tim Robbins plays a Hollywood big wig teetering on the edge of losing his power, his freedom, and his sanity as an obsessive screenwriter sends him threatening postcards and a dashing rival vies for his position. After a little mischief, murder, back-stabbing, and seduction, will he end up in prison or with his happily ever after? A must-see for anyone in the industry – The Player is the perfect satire of Hollywood as well as a compelling and masterful thriller.
